Output 4078627df38ac9b88a64d2700f140fabf273632bc479330b43c20b82250dce10:0

value
671741370
script pubkey
OP_0 OP_PUSHBYTES_20 8dbef28bee5dfa7e8a1a6ee0ec5a79f0ae84e1b5
address
bc1q3kl09zlwtha8azs6dmswckne7zhgfcd427468d
transaction
4078627df38ac9b88a64d2700f140fabf273632bc479330b43c20b82250dce10
spent
true